引言
MDF文件是Microsoft SQL Server数据库文件的一种,它包含了数据库的表、视图、存储过程等数据结构。然而,由于各种原因,如系统崩溃、误操作等,MDF文件可能会损坏或丢失,导致数据无法访问。本文将详细介绍MDF文件修复的难题,并提供一些专业工具和步骤,帮助用户一键下载并还原丢失的数据,保障数据安全。
MDF文件修复难题解析
1. MDF文件损坏的原因
- 系统错误:操作系统故障或SQL Server服务崩溃可能导致MDF文件损坏。
- 人为错误:误删除、误修改或误操作都可能造成MDF文件损坏。
- 病毒攻击:恶意软件或病毒感染可能导致MDF文件损坏。
2. MDF文件损坏的表现
- 无法打开:尝试打开MDF文件时,SQL Server可能提示文件损坏。
- 数据丢失:部分或全部数据无法访问,导致业务中断。
- 性能下降:数据库性能下降,影响正常使用。
专业工具一键下载与使用
1. 选择合适的修复工具
市面上有许多专业的MDF文件修复工具,如:
- SQL Server Management Studio (SSMS):适用于SQL Server管理员和开发人员,可以尝试使用SSMS的“文件”菜单中的“打开数据库文件”功能尝试修复。
- ApexSQL MDF修复工具:一款功能强大的MDF文件修复工具,支持多种修复模式,包括自动修复、高级修复等。
- DataNumen SQL Recovery:能够快速恢复损坏的MDF文件,支持多种恢复模式,如自动恢复、手动恢复等。
2. 下载与安装
以ApexSQL MDF修复工具为例,以下是下载与安装步骤:
- 访问ApexSQL官网:https://www.apexsql.com/sql-recovery-mdf/
- 点击“Download”按钮,下载ApexSQL MDF修复工具。
- 运行安装程序,按照提示完成安装。
3. 使用工具修复MDF文件
以下以ApexSQL MDF修复工具为例,介绍修复MDF文件的步骤:
- 打开ApexSQL MDF修复工具。
- 点击“Add”按钮,选择需要修复的MDF文件。
- 选择修复模式(如自动修复、高级修复等)。
- 点击“Start”按钮,开始修复过程。
- 修复完成后,查看修复结果,将修复后的MDF文件导入SQL Server数据库。
数据安全与备份
为了保障数据安全,建议用户采取以下措施:
- 定期备份:定期备份MDF文件,以防止数据丢失。
- 使用专业工具:使用专业的MDF文件修复工具,确保数据安全。
- 数据加密:对重要数据进行加密,防止数据泄露。
总结
MDF文件修复是一个复杂的过程,但通过选择合适的工具和遵循正确的步骤,用户可以轻松地修复损坏的MDF文件,还原丢失的数据。本文介绍了MDF文件修复的难题、专业工具的使用方法以及数据安全与备份的重要性,希望对用户有所帮助。